Große Exporte aufteilen

  • Freigeben Version: Washingtondc
  • Aktualisiert 1. Februar 2024
  • 1 Minute Lesedauer
  • Wenn die Anzahl der zu exportierenden Datensätze das tatsächliche Exportlimit überschreitet, sollten Sie den Export in kleinere Schritte aufteilen, die die Plattform nicht wesentlich belasten.

    Vorbereitungen

    Erforderliche Rolle: keine

    Prozedur

    1. Erstellen Sie eine gefilterte Liste der Datensätze, die Sie exportieren möchten, indem Sie die Schritte in Exportieren Sie direkt von einer URLausführen .
    2. Notieren Sie sich die Anzahl der zurückgegebenen Datensätze.
    3. Wenn die Datensatznummer den definierten Schwellenwert überschreitet, geben Sie eine sysparm- Abfrage für die ersten 10.000 Datensätze mit der folgenden Syntax aus:
      https://<instance name>.service-now.com/syslog_list.do?XML&sysparm_orderby=sys_id&sysparm_record_count=10000

      Dadurch werden die ersten 10.000 Datensätze der Reihe nach exportiert, sortiert nach der sys_id- Nummer.

    4. Suchen Sie den nächsten Datensatz in der Reihenfolge, z. B. 10.001.
      Sie können den nächsten Sys-ID-Wert finden, indem Sie eine Datenbankansicht in der Tabelle erstellen und der Ansicht die Spalte sys_id hinzufügen. Sie müssen keine where-Klausel angeben. Nachdem Sie die Datenbankansicht erstellt haben, zeigen Sie die Datensätze und ihre Sys-ID-Werte an, indem SieTesten wählen. Sie können nach der Spalte „sys_id“ sortieren und 10.001 eingeben, um zu dieser Zeile zu springen.
    5. Klicken Sie mit der rechten Maustaste auf die Zeile, und kopieren Sie die sys_id des nächsten Datensatzes, den Sie exportieren möchten.
    6. Greifen Sie auf die nächste Reihe von Datensätzen zu, deren Abfrage größer oder gleich ist, die für die sys_id des Datensatzes 10.001 ausgeführt wird.

      Das folgende Beispiel zeigt eine Abfrage, die die sys_id b4aedb520a0a0b1001af10e278657d27 verwendet. Verwenden Sie die in dieser Abfrage gezeigte Syntax, um die nächste Gruppe von Datensätzen zu exportieren.

      https://<instance name>.service-now.com/syslog_list.do?XML&sysparm_query=sys_id%3E%3Db4aedb520a0a0b1001af10e278657d27&sysparm_orderby=sys_id&sysparm_record_count=10000
      Hinweis:
      URL-Abfragen verwenden die typische prozentuale Codierung. In diesem Beispiel wird das Größer-als-Zeichen (>) als %3E und das Gleichheitszeichen (=) als %3D codiert.
    7. Wahlweise: Setzen Sie die Ausgabe dieser Abfrage fort, indem Sie die sys_id für den nächsten Satz von Datensätzen verwenden, bis Sie alle erforderlichen Datensätze exportiert haben.